Joan, Marie and Sarah Burke raise €2,110 for Galway Hospice through Flora Mini Marathon

Galway Hospice was again the chosen charity for the Burke Ladies, who participated in this year’s Flora Women’s Mini Marathon in aid of Galway Hospice.  These fantastic ladies are huge supporters of Galway Hospice each year through their participation in this mini marathon and yet again this year, their efforts proved successful, raising €2,110 in the process.

Pictured at the cheque presentation are (l-r):  Joan Burke, Marie Burke, Sarah Burke and Bridie Fitzgerald (Galway Hospice).
